Spicy-sweet border beans
6 Servings
Ingredients
| Quantity | Ingredient | |
|---|---|---|
| ½ | cup | Chopped onion |
| 1 | tablespoon | Vegetable oil or bacon drippings |
| 1 | can | (16-oz) baked beans |
| ½ | cup | Beer |
| ½ | cup | Picante sauce |
| ¼ | cup | Ketchup |
| 2 | tablespoons | Brown sugar |
| 2 | tablespoons | Ground cumin |
| 1½ | cup | Diced ripe tomato |
| ¼ | teaspoon | Salt |
Directions
Cook onion in oil in 10-inch skillet until onion is tender but not brown.
Stir in beans, beer, picante sauce, ketchup, brown sugar and cumin. Simmer uncovered for 10 minutes. Add tomato and salt; simmer 5 minutes. Makes 6 servings, about 3 cups of beans.
